(a) NAME OF PERSON FILING: This statement is being filed by (i) Osterweis Capital Management, Inc., a California corporation and registered investment adviser ("IA"), and (ii) John Steven Osterweis, a shareholder of IA ("Shareholder") (collectively, the "Reporting Persons"). Shareholder controls IA by virtue of Shareholder's position as the majority shareholder who owns 66.5% of the outstanding securities of IA. IA's beneficial ownership of the Common Stock, and Convertible Bonds presently convertible into Common Stock (collectively, the "Securities") is direct as a result of IA's discretionary authority to buy, sell, and vote shares of such Securities for its investment advisory clients. Shareholder's ownership of Securities is both direct because the Shareholder directly owns shares of the Securities and indirect as a result of Shareholder's stock ownership in IA, and is reported because Rule 13d-1(a) and (b) under the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ended, requires any person who is "indirectly" the beneficial owner of more than five percent of any equity security of a specified class to file a Schedule 13G within the specified time period. The answers in blocks 6 and 8 on page 3 above by Shareholder are given on the basis of the "indirect" beneficial ownership referred to in such Rule, based on the direct beneficial ownership of Securities by IA and the relationship of the Shareholder to IA referred to above. Information with respect to each Reporting Person is given solely by the respective Reporting Person, and no Reporting Person undertakes hereby any responsibility for the accuracy or completeness of such information concerning any other Reporting Person. Osterweis President /s/ John Steven Osterweis ---------------------------------------- John Steven Osterweis Page 10 of 11 pages EXHIBIT B IDENTIFICATION AND CLASSIFICATION OF SUBSIDIARY WHICH ACQUIRED SECURITY BEING REPORTED ON BY THE PARENT HOLDING COMPANY IA, a registered investment adviser, acquired "beneficial ownership" of the securities being reported on as a result of its discretionary authority to acquire, dispose and (with respect to certain of such securities) vote the securities being reported on. Under a series of SEC no-action letters, including the letter issued to WARREN BUFFET AND BERKSHIRE HATHAWAY, INC. (available December 18, 1987), Shareholder is considered the equivalent of the parent holding company of IA and is therefore eligible to report his indirect beneficial ownership in such shares on Schedule 13G.
